摘要
Waffle cylindrical casings are referred to as load-bearing elements of aircraft structure. They consist of shell (wall) elements and reinforcing basic elements (stiffeners). Waffle casings are distinguished by the location of the ribs: (1) with a longitudinal-circumferential set of ribs; (2) with a cross set of ribs located at an angle of 45 degrees to the generatrix; (3) with a cross-circumferential set-up, where cross ribs are located at an angle of 30 degrees to the generatrix and circular ribs. Waffle casings in a simplified form were analyzed while maintaining the stiffness and strength parameters of the construction using the method of finite elements under the impact of axial and transversal forces and bending and torque moments, which allowed making a conclusion about the reliability of the results.
